with open('E:\python\python\test.txt', 'w') as f: f.write('Hello, python!') 要写入特定编码的文本文件,请给open()函数传入encoding参数,将字符串自动转换成指定编码 字符编码 要读取非UTF-8编码的文本文件,需要给open()函数传入encoding参数,例如,读取GBK编码的文件: >>> f = open('E:\python\p...
为了便捷的关闭文件,python增加了with功能,当with体执行完将自动关闭打开的文件: withopen("file.txt","r+",encoding="utf-8") as f:##将自动执行f.close() print(f.tell()) f.write("金刚") for linein f: print(line,end="") 1. 2. 3. 4. 5. 可以同时打开多个文件: withopen("file.txt"...
一、读取文件 基本实现 f = open('test001.txt','r',encoding='utf-8')#open 是打开的意思,()中是要打开的文件路径 'r'是只读的方式打开,打开后赋值给f,如果读取文件有中文,encoding = utf-8是编码格式print(f.read())#read是读取的意思,f,read() 是读取f里的所有数据,然后print输出出来f.close()...
importre"""python 3.5版本 正则匹配中文,固定形式:\u4E00-\u9FA5"""text="aqweded***中国***xsa***日本***韩国"regStr=".*?([\u4E00-\u9FA5]+).*?"aa=re.findall(regStr, text)ifaa:print(aa) #提取字符串里的中文,返回数组 #coding=utf-8importre with open('aaa.txt','r',encoding="u...
Python最常用的文件读写法(必学)。with open(文件路径, 读写方式, 编码方式) as 别名语法格式简简单单,又免去了手动关闭文件的繁琐。 #Python编程 #Python学习 #Python文件读写 #Pyt - 坦克老师于20240401发布在抖音,已经收获了37个喜欢,来抖音,记录美好生活!
python基础--字符串的滚动和打印不同的字体颜色 python基础第1节--头文件添加注释 python基础--for循环的简单应用 python基础--loguru字符颜色输出打印技巧 播放中python基础-with open文件读写 编织网络:解密 Requests 与 JSON 的奇妙结合 键值对格式化:打造智能转换JSON! with open绽放的色彩:用代码书写绚丽的图像之...
with open(file, 'rb') as f: text = f.read().decode('utf-16') 方法二: with open(file, 'r', encoding='UTF-16') as f: text = f.read() 自己写的时候记得修改encoding为自己文件的相应格式,同时根据自己需要修改读写。 参考资料: ...
一、文件写入和读取 def write(self, data): # 写入 with open(self.filename, 'ab') as f: pickle.dump(data, f) def readiter(self): # 读取 with open(self.filename, 'rb') as f: while True: try: data = pickle.load(f) yield data ...
f=open('./1.txt','w',encoding='utf-8')# 写文件f.write('abdc')# 具体什么内容写到文件f.close()# 关闭资源 写完后的结果: 写完后,可以发现,新内容将原来的中文覆盖掉了。所以若想在源文件后追加,可以将 'w'(write) 改为 'a'(append) 即可。